okay but it makes me fucking FERAL how from the very beginning of their relationship Uk isn’t thrown off or even off put by Natsu’s harsh words or way of speaking and the reason for that is because her ACTIONS betray her. like yeah, in the first two episodes she does say repeatedly that she should kill him and escape. but she doesn’t kill him. when she poisons him it’s to further both their goals --him to unlock his gate of energy and her to use that gate of energy in the future- but she isn’t cruel about it. she also knows she is going to be tortured and she fully expected to lose a limb in the service of this goal. she fully accepts what is going to happen to her and when she learns that Uk’s gate of energy has been opened, despite the fact that she has been beaten near to death, her reaction is to smile. she is the ONLY ONE who has been willing to do what Uk has been seeking and desperately trying to do for YEARS. and the fact that it’s this person who has no societal power or even physical power at the time makes me want to claw at my face because it’s two outsiders against the world figuring out how to fight the world and WIN.
ANYWAY, you also have how Natsu treats Uk when he has that torrent of energy in his stomach. Like, she’s excited for him! I don’t think people realize but it takes a long time to train a student. Like Natsu says it takes over ten years to get close to mastering a lot of these techniques and she did not know, when she took Uk on as a pupil, that he would be able to master then quickly or not. She really was in this for the long haul. But during episode four she is the one to take care of Uk. She cools him down when he’s burning up and keeps him warm when he is freezing. And she reminds him to breath.
But the bed sharing scene is one of the most compelling to me because you have both Natsu and Uk being utterly vulnerable with each other. Uk, of course, is close to freezing to death, but Natsu opens up about the place that she grew up and shares memories that she has never before shared with another person. I know people are focused on the bird egg metaphor RIGHTLY, but the second story is about a bear in a cave. So you have this entire evening of Uk and Natsu cuddling, forehead to forehead, while she spins tales after tale for him to keep him awake and alive. AND SHE’S THE DEADLY ASSASSIN. BUT the thing that also got me about that scene was that SHE FELL ASLEEP. Like she registers Uk as being safe enough that she can sleep beside him. Like clearly sometime during the night they both fell asleep next to each other.
